Term |
Definition |
Access Controls | Allow a publisher to set who can see content in the Cloud Library |
Assembly | An assembly is used in DocuStudio when publishers want to organize items visually within the bill of materials. Assemblies allow the publisher to indent parts under other parts within the BOM. |
Auto-Hotpoint | A feature that allows publishers to automatically populate their raster and vector based images with hotpoints utilizing Optical Character Recognition algorithms. |
Bill of Materials ("BOM") | A list of the parts and assemblies required to build a product. When a BOM is published in DocuStudio alongside a hotpointed diagram, it creates an interactive parts page. |
Book | A collection of interactive parts pages and static media. Books (sometimes called part catalogs) can be organized with a Table of Contents, presented in media categories/shelves, downloaded for offline viewing, and locked down with access controls. |
Categories | Where books and other media are made available in the Cloud Library to end users based on assigned user groups. |
Callout | Refers to a letter or number identifying a specific part of an illustration in the source content provided to Documoto. |
Chapter | Refers to a grouping of pages within a book; can also be referred to as a group or section. |
Diagram | An imported image used in publishing. When a diagram has been populated with hotpoints and published alongside a bill of materials, it creates an interactive parts page. |
Data Stream | A subset of an entire content set that should be published in a unique fashion from other content that is being provided. Data streams are often divided along lines of: brand, year, product group, or manufacturing location. |
Display Order |
This Classic feature allows an administrator to present media shelves and tags in a certain order from the Library. In Rocket, this feature allows an administrator to present tags and filters in a defined order in the Documoto library. |
Documobile | An iOS and Android version of Documoto that extends all of the library, or end user, capabilities to mobile devices, and has an offline shelf to view content when you are not able to connect to the internet.
Note: Documobile is no longer supported on tablets with up to date operating systems. Documobile will be re-written in the future. |
Documoto | Online web library that holds technical documentation and allows users to search for and order parts. Documoto also includes additional modules like Publisher that allows publishers to create content. |
DocuStudio | Desktop application for creating and publishing interactive parts pages. |
Dynamic Naming | A feature that allows tenant administrators to customize their naming formats in the user interface. With dynamic naming, the administrator can change the displayed names of entities (such as chapter name, page name and parts name) using the dynamic naming feature. |
End User | The customer who searches the Library for parts to purchase and other content based on access controls and given organizational and user permissions. |
Entity | A unique item in the Documoto database that can have attributes and tags applied to it, such as a media, chapter, page or part. |
Faceted Tag | A feature that allows all available tag values to be used as checkboxes within a filter list in the Library. Thus, an end user can select one or many faceted tag values to narrow down web library search results to quickly find the part, page, or book they are looking for. |
Favorites | Favorites allow users to pin content to the landing page. As a result, users can quickly and easily navigate to the content they use the most. |
Hotpoint | Interactive callouts in a parts diagram. Selecting them highlights the part in the bill of materials, and opens a hotpoint preview of the associated part attributes (part number and name). |
Hotpoint Link | Allows users to create links to other pages within Documoto from a hotpoint. |
Identifier | Also known as the media identifier, it is assigned at the time a media is created. The identifier is searchable but not customizable. |
Illustration Editor | Allows publishers to make minor modifications to part diagrams through the Page Manager within the Publisher module. |
Interactive Page | Comprised of a Bill of Materials (BOM) and a diagram with hotpoints. Pages represent full assemblies in Documoto. |
Interactive Parts Book | A book in Documoto that consists of interactive pages with a diagram and a bill of materials. |
Job Manager | The Job Manager is a process handler for publishing as well as exporting interactive media at the book, chapter, and page level. Go to Job Manager to review the status of previous jobs. |
Label | A label refers to the naming convention given to certain entities in the Documoto user interface. These labels can be customized by a Tenant Admin to closer align with their preferred industry verbiage (Example: Book vs Parts Catalog). |
Library | The primary end user Documoto interface that enables end users to search and browse media shelves (in Classic) or browse flows and media categories (in Rocket), interact with content, and add parts to the shopping cart for quotes or purchases. |
Media | Any books, images, videos, documents, or external media that have been uploaded to Documoto |
Media Manager | Located in the Publisher Module, the Media Manager is where all uploaded media items can be viewed, edited, or configured. |
Module | A self-contained or separate part of Documoto that has unique features and a designated purpose, such as Publisher or Tenant Administration. |
News Items | In Rocket, News Items are a way for administrators to communicate important organizational news to end users through the user interface. |
Order Management | A feature that can be enabled for a Documoto tenant to allow administrators to create customized HTML5 order form layouts, set-up automatic order email alerts, enable order history for end users and enable order status administration capabilities for Administrators. |
Order Suggestion | A feature available in Part Info and the Shopping Cart that suggests other parts the user may be interested in purchasing based on what items are currently in their cart. Part suggestions also show up in the content tab called Suggestions. This can be configured manually in Publisher per part, or based on a tenant property threshold for how many times parts must be ordered together before ordering one automatically suggests the other. |
Organization | A permissions unit under the tenant umbrella, one or many organizations can be created and "nested" in one another for the purposes of segregating content, pricing, and custom branding. |
Organization Pricing | Feature available in the Part Manager that allows for part pricing customized per organization |
Page | Refers to an interactive parts page as well as static media published and made available in a book. |
Page Manager | This module allows publishers to access and configure page properties, as well as perform many publishing tasks on pages already published in Documoto. |
Page Properties | Attributes and attachments associated with a page like tags, related media, thumbnails, and more. |
Part | The most finite piece of data in Documoto. A part cannot be added directly into Documoto unless published within a bill of materials. |
Part Code | A value used in place of a part number; often used to indicate when certain items are obsolete or not available. |
Part Manager | The Part Manager panel allows publishers to view and edit individual parts and associated data. |
Part Number | An alphanumeric code given to a single part by an original equipment manufacturer and published into Documoto as correlated metadata. |
Parts Book | A collection of interactive parts pages and static media organized according to a table of contents and displayed for an end user in media shelves or categories. |
Parts Catalog | see Parts Book |
Parts List | see Bill of Materials |
PLZ | A Documoto-specific file type referring to an archive file consisting of a .SVG, .PNG, and .XML |
Pricing Toggle | A button in the user interface that hides or reveals prices to a user. |
Publisher | A type of user responsible for converting, generating, and editing parts books and making them available to end users. |
Purchase Order | An order form used to purchase parts via a populated shopping cart and sent to a designated person in order to buy parts. |
Quick Add | A feature in the shopping cart that allows a user to quickly add parts to a shopping cart with a part number. |
Quote Template | This feature enables Requests for Quote in the Shopping Cart by uploading a properly formatted XLS file for each supported translation. |
Related Media | Media can be related to parts, interactive pages, chapters, and books. |
Reporting Module | A feature that provides several reporting functionalities related to media, users, and shopping cart information. |
Shelf Filters | Shelf Filters allow Classic users to narrow down media in shelves by specific tags, such as model numbers, descriptions, or other useful attributes. |
Shelf Views | Options to change the way items in the Classic library are presented in the user interface, like "grid" or "list" for example. |
Shopping Cart | The shopping cart provides users with a way to send purchase orders (PO) or request for quotes (RFQ) directly to the after-market part vendor or equipment manufacturer |
Source (Legacy) Content | Structured or semi-structured documents that Documoto will extract data from to create Documoto formatted pages, chapters, and books. |
Static Media | All media that is not interactive, which includes images, documents, videos, and external links. |
Supersede | A feature used when a published part has been changed, resulting in a new part number. Superseding a part assigns the new number to the part while preserving the original "superseded" part number for searching capabilities. |
Supplier | The supplier of the part published through a page; for OEMs, this value almost never changes. |
Table of Contents ("TOC") | The Table of Contents is a way to organize pages in books. |
Tag | Tags are metadata that can be used to describe or define some aspect of an entity (part, page, chapter or media item) for searching and/or classification. |
Taxon | A single browsing tile within a taxonomy structure in Rocket. Taxons can be a step in the hierarchy or configured to execute a search in the library to return content. |
Taxonomy | Taxonomy is a way to guide your users in Rocket to information within the library by setting up a hierarchy of steps, or browsing ‘tiles’. This feature can be considered a ‘short cut’ to content and is particularly useful for users who may not have detailed information, like a part number or serial number, available to them. |
Template Manager | A feature in the Publisher module used to create a default table of contents which can include pre-configured pages to reduce book publishing time. |
Template Layout | Defines the layout of order forms and printed orders created from the Order Management module. |
Tenant | A single instance of a Documoto Cloud Library and environment that can be customized, populated with content, and made accessible to end users. |
Tenant Administrator | A user with access to the Tenant Admin module, where the tenant can be customized. The Tenant Admin module includes options to create media shelves/categories, labels in the user-interface, logos for the tenant, user privileges and other features and settings. |
Thumbnail | A small image applied to an entity that provides the end user a visualization of what the entity is or contains. |
Translation | Allows a single entity to have multiple names in different languages that can be viewed based on a user's language preferences. |
User | Anyone that logs in to Documoto, including: administrators, publishers, and end users |
User Group | A permissions unit that defines a user’s privileges and capabilities in the Documoto interface. |
Where Used | A content tab that displays all of the media that a page or part can be found on. |
